Most Affordable Neighborhoods in Yonkers, NY

Some of the cheapest neighborhoods in Yonkers are Bryn Mawr, Park Hill, and Cedar Knolls. These neighborhoods offer some of the lowest rent prices in Yonkers, making them ideal for renters on a budget. As of March 8, 2025, the average rent in Yonkers is $2,149, which is 0.8% higher than last year. However, it's important to remember that rental prices can vary significantly based on factors such as location, amenities, and floor plans.

Methodology

Transit Score measures access to public transit. Scores range from 0 (minimal transit) to 100 (rider’s paradise). Learn more about the Transit Score methodology. Rental data is sourced from CoStar Group’s Market Trend reports.
